When I move the motors on the printer I'm building, the power supply fan comes on (presumably because it decides it needs cooling due to the current being drawn). It stays on even when the motors aren't moving. In the smoothie web interface, there is a "motors off" button. If I click it, the power supply fan stops spinning. Is this normal? Is there some state where the drivers are drawing power because they are poised to leap into action even though the motors aren't moving?

steppers are off, or on. On does not mean they are moving. On can be that they are holding position which still uses power.

turning off will result in the machine loosing it position as steppers jump back to strongest pole.
